Instead of only posting news through the Discord, we will now be releasing blogs on the site with each episode release. These blogs will include information about the episode, the upcoming episode, any other news we have to share, and thoughts on or surrounding the production of the episode.

These blogs will be released alongside each episode, and will be accessible through the blog section of the site.

We hope you enjoy this new way of keeping up to date with the comic!

This is something I'd wanted to do for a pretty long time, but I've never really had the chance. Why? It took a lot of effort to set up, actually.

Recently, we've been working on major backend changes to the site, essentially meaning all of the site pages are produced by hand-written code; this means, instead of, for example, an episode page loading the site header -> the episode data -> all of the pages on the reader's browser, the entire page is pre-rendered and served as a single file. This means the server uses less data, episode pages will load faster, and we can make things like the cast page, which have many, many pages that, in the past, would have to be hand-written one by one, rather than letting a piece of code say 'insert the name here, the description here, etc.'

The new blog system also uses a similar set up. A piece of code says, put the title here, the date here, the content here, and then make a page we can upload to the site. Making that depended on having a structure to build off of, which was relatively easy to set up after making the episode and cast page changes.
